Open binary … WebMar 4, 2013 · 'rb' and 'wb' means read and write in binary mode respectively. More info on why 'b' is recommended when working with binary files here. Python's with statement takes care of closing the file when exiting the block. If you need to save lists, strings or other objects, and retrieving them later, use pickle as others pointed out. WebFeb 5, 2024 · Binary files are a type of files that are used to store data in the form of contiguous bytes, in which the method of reading is not defined. This means that the program trying to read a binary file needs to be told how to read it.
